Awesome-Selfhosted-cn 项目常见问题解决方案
1. 项目基础介绍和主要编程语言
Awesome-Selfhosted-cn 是一个开源项目,基于 GitHub 仓库 haiiiiiyun/awesome-selfhosted-cn 进行维护。该项目收集了许多可以在本地搭建的网络服务和 Web 应用的列表,旨在帮助用户实现自托管服务,避免依赖 SaaS 提供商。项目主要以 Markdown 格式编写,所以主要的编程语言是 Markdown。
2. 新手在使用这个项目时需要特别注意的3个问题及解决步骤
问题1:如何查找和选择适合自己需求的自托管服务
解决步骤:
- 访问项目仓库,查看
README.md文件,该文件包含了各个分类的服务列表。 - 根据自己的需求,找到对应的分类,例如“博客平台”、“内容管理系统 (CMS)”等。
- 阅读每个服务下的介绍,了解其功能和特点。
- 如果需要更多细节,可以点击服务名称旁的链接查看更多官方文档或仓库信息。
问题2:如何为选定的服务搭建本地环境
解决步骤:
- 在服务列表中找到你感兴趣的服务,通常会有一个“Quick Start”或“安装指南”部分。
- 按照提供的指南,安装必要的依赖和环境。
- 根据指南,运行相应的命令进行安装和配置。
- 如果遇到问题,可以查看项目的
ISSUES页面,搜索类似问题或提交新问题。
问题3:如何为自托管服务进行维护和升级
解决步骤:
- 为服务创建一个维护计划,包括定期检查日志文件、更新软件包和依赖。
- 订阅服务的官方通讯或关注其 GitHub 仓库,以获取最新的更新和补丁信息。
- 当有新版本发布时,按照项目仓库中的升级指南进行操作。
- 如果服务出现故障,首先检查日志文件,然后参考项目的
ISSUES页面或官方文档进行故障排除。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



